Output ef3ba4e9c0beb23972b240b55e8f78d5b8194e20804b9a6295c6a23d33a9da04:103

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 7f5da063e8c812ce26329cb1fe0250db9e9a7bb6
address
bc1q0aw6qclgeqfvuf3jnjcluqjsmw0f57aktzzd6w
transaction
ef3ba4e9c0beb23972b240b55e8f78d5b8194e20804b9a6295c6a23d33a9da04
confirmations
153663
spent
true